近年来,比特币引起了越来越多人的关注。作为一种去中心化的数字货币,比特币不仅在经济领域引发了广泛讨论,还吸引了无数投资者和技术支持者的参与。然而,许多人在创建或使用比特币钱包时会遇到一个为什么比特币钱包需要高达150GB的存储空间?这是许多人在使用比特币时不禁要问的一个问题。本文将深入探讨这一话题,分析比特币存储背后的逻辑,并通过几个相关的问题进行详细解答。

比特币钱包的基本概念

比特币钱包是用来存储和管理比特币的数字工具,其主要功能是存储私钥和公钥,并允许用户发送或接收比特币。钱包可以是软件(如手机应用或桌面应用),也可以是硬件设备(如USB硬盘)。比特币钱包主要分为以下几种类型:

  • 全节点钱包:这些钱包会下载并存储整个比特币区块链,确保用户在链上操作时具备验证交易的能力。
  • 轻量级钱包:此类钱包不需要下载完整的区块链,而是依赖于第三方节点获取信息。它们占用的空间相对较小,适合日常使用。
  • 硬件钱包:这是一种专用设备,安全性高但通常不需要存储整个区块链,适合长期保管资产。

比特币区块链的概念

为了理解为什么比特币钱包需要如此巨大的存储空间,我们首先需要明确什么是区块链。比特币区块链是一条由大量区块(每个区块包含一组交易记录)组成的链,每当有人发起比特币交易时,这些交易就会被打包到区块中并添加到链上。区块链的设计确保了交易的透明性和不可篡改性,同时也是比特币网络运行的核心。

由于比特币自2009年推出以来,网络上的交易量不断增加,目前已有数百万笔交易记录。当用户以全节点钱包的方式参与比特币网络时,他们需要下载并存储这些所有的交易记录,以便能够独立验证和检查交易的真实性。这便是为什么全节点钱包需要高达150GB甚至更多的存储空间。

空间需求的原因

比特币区块链的体积不断增长,主要原因包括:

  • 交易数量的增加:比特币自诞生以来经历了多次流行潮,交易量不断增加,导致区块链上的数据不断填充。
  • 区块大小限制:比特币的区块大小限制为1MB,因此每个区块只能记录一定数量的交易,随之产生的交易数据也随之增加。
  • 区块时间:比特币网络每10分钟就会生成一个新的区块,这意味着每小时都会增加大量的数据。
  • 交易历史:由于比特币的设计理念是确保交易不可篡改,因此所有的交易记录都将永久保存,在增加新交易的同时,早期交易的数据依然保留。

比特币钱包的维护与更新

要保持比特币钱包的正常运转,用户需要定期更新其软件以支持最新的协议和功能。在更新过程中,全节点钱包会下载新的区块并将其添加到本地存储中。每一次软件更新,都会引入新的交易和数据,进一步增大存储需求。同时,为了确保数据的完整性和安全性,用户的全节点钱包必须保持不断连接到比特币网络,这也意味着更高的存储负担。

可能的替代方案与轻量钱包

虽然全节点钱包需要大量存储空间,但用户也可以选择轻量型钱包。轻量钱包只需下载和存储与用户交易相关的区块,其余数据则依赖第三方节点。虽然轻量钱包的安全性和隐私性相对较低,但对大多数普通用户来说,能够有效满足使用需求,且占用的存储空间也少得多。

比特币钱包存储空间的安全性和隐私性

全节点钱包虽然需要更多存储空间,但它最大的优势就是用户拥有完全的数据控制权和隐私保护。因为它不依赖于第三方,所有的数据都存储在自己的设备中,这大大降低了数据被篡改或泄露的风险。此外,全节点钱包还能够防止中间人攻击,用户可以获取真实的链上数据,保障交易的真实性。

与比特币存储相关的常见问题

在对比特币钱包存储空间进行探讨的过程中,以下问题也是用户需要理解的相关内容:

比特币为何如此依赖存储空间?

比特币的设计初衷便是充分利用区块链技术来确保交易的记录不可篡改和透明。因此,所有的交易记录无法被删除,只能不断累积,加上比特币的用户数量在持续增加,这就使得区块链的数据量也逐年攀升。比特币网络是一个全球性的P2P网络,任何一个节点需要验证和记录整个网络的历史数据以确保其真实有效,这直接要求了庞大的存储空间。而对于全节点钱包,用户需自己负担这一存储需求,使其更显得迫在眉睫。

全节点和轻量钱包的差异具体体现在哪里?

全节点钱包和轻量钱包在数据存储、安全性、隐私性等方面有着显著差异。全节点钱包存储整个区块链,能够独立验证交易,因此在安全性和隐私保护上具有更高的优势,但也因此需要更大的存储空间。轻量钱包则只存储必要的数据,依赖于网络中的其他节点,因此其使用更为便捷,适合普通用户,但在安全性方面则略显不足,用户必须信任第三方提供的数据。这样的选择让用户可以根据自己的需求来选择最合适的比特币钱包类型。

如何在存储空间有限的情况下使用比特币钱包?

用户在使用比特币钱包之前,首先要评估自己的存储能力。如果存储空间有限,选择轻量钱包是一个不错的方案。轻量钱包能够完成发送和接收比特币的基本功能,其它复杂操作可以通过全节点钱包完成。此外,还可以考虑使用硬件钱包来保存大额资产,既确保安全,也不会占用设备的存储空间。用户亦可将较旧的区块链数据转存至显卡或云存储,减轻本地计算机的存储负担。

比特币存储空间未来发展趋势如何?

随着时间的推移,比特币区块链的存储需求只会继续增长。许多技术专家正在研究改进区块链技术的方案,比如侧链、分片等。通过这些新技术的引入,可能会缓解存储压力。此外,云存储和其他去中心化存储技术的崛起,也可能为比特币网络带来新的解决思路。然而,随着技术的进步,确保数据的透明性和安全性仍将是未来发展的重点之一。

在不同设备上如何管理比特币?

用户可以根据个人需求选择使用不同的设备管理比特币。桌面电脑通常更适合存储全节点钱包,而手机则更适合使用轻量钱包,以便在日常生活中方便地完成交易。使用硬件钱包进行大额比特币存储可以提供更高的安全性。用户需注意不同设备之间的同步及管理,确保在不同平台中钱包信息的安全,避免因设备损坏导致比特币丢失。

综上所述,比特币钱包需要大约150GB的存储空间的根本原因,来自于区块链技术与比特币特殊的设计逻辑。对于普通用户来说,理解比特币存储和钱包的相关知识,可以更好地进行数字货币的管理和投资决策。